LONDON BOROUGH OF CAMDEN
The Camden (Prescribed Route) (No. 17) Traffic Order 1998

Notice is hereby given that the Council of the London Borough of Camden, on 16th February 1998, made the above-mentioned Order. The details of which were previously published in The London Gazette on 12th June 1997, under Ref. No. 501.   The general nature and effect of the proposed (Prescribed Route) Order will be to introduce a vehicle width restriction of 2.2 metres, which would prohibit any vehicle the overall width of which together with the load (if any) from travelling or proceeding in a north-easterly direction through that length of Chetweynd Road which lies at its junction with Highgate Road.   A copy of the Order which will come into force on 23rd February 1998, a plan and the Council’s statement of reasons for making the Order, may be inspected or purchased during normal office hours at the Environment Reception, Fifth Floor, Camden Town Hall, Argyle Street Entrance, London WC1H 8EQ.   Any person wanting to question the validity of the Order, or of any provision contained therein, on the grounds that it is not within the relevant powers of the Road Traffic Regulation Act 1984, or that any of the relevant requirements thereof have not been complied with in relation to the Order, may, within 6 weeks of the date on which the Order was made, make application for the purpose to the High Court. M. Gilks, Director, Environment Department
